540 Kick

description 540 Kick Overview

The 540 kick is a jumping, spinning kick practiced in martial arts, tricking, and performance disciplines. Despite its name, the performer's body commonly completes about one full airborne turn while the kicking leg travels through an additional arc, creating the visual impression associated with 540 degrees. The performer takes off and lands on the same leg, while the other leg is typically swung first to generate lift and rotational momentum.

help 540 Kick FAQ

Why is it called a 540 kick if the body doesn't spin 540 degrees?

The name comes from the total arc measurement of the kicking leg combined with the body's rotation. While the torso only rotates about 180 to 360 degrees, the swinging motion of the kicking leg completes the 540-degree visual cycle.

What martial arts does the 540 kick originate from?

The kick has roots in Taekwondo, where it is often referred to as a jumping roundhouse or tornado kick. It was later adopted and popularized globally by the sport of martial arts tricking.

Which leg performs the kick in a standard 540?

In a standard 540 kick, the performer jumps off their dominant kicking leg. They then swing the non-dominant leg to generate rotation, ultimately landing back on the kicking leg after striking the target.

What is the difference between a 540 kick and a crescent kick?

A standard crescent kick can be performed standing flat on the ground, swinging the leg in an inside or outside arc. A 540 kick strictly requires a jumping takeoff and involves a full airborne rotation before landing.
